About N.G. Fishwick
N.G. Fishwick is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Epidemiology and Rheumatology, having authored 6 papers that have together received 260 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(3 papers), Vascular Procedures and Complications (2 papers), Medical Imaging and Pathology Studies (1 paper), Esophageal and GI Pathology (1 paper),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ia detection and treatment (1 paper), Pneumothorax, Barotrauma, Emphysema (1 paper),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(1 paper) and Musculoskeletal synovial abnormalities and treatments (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(242 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(142 citations), Surgery (93 citations), Internal Medicine (6 citations) and Equine (1 citation). N.G. Fishwick has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Matthew J. Bown, M.J. McCarthy, Kelly Lambert, N J M London, Harjeet Rayt, Andrew L. Tambyraja, A. Nasim, David B. Finlay, D.J.A. Learmonth and V.J. Gokani. Their work appears in journals such as British Journal of Radiology, CardioVascular and Interventional Radiology, Clinical Radiology, European Journal of Vascular and Endovascular Surgery and EJVES Extra.
